Classrooms move closer to communities through a new collaboration between IIM Raipur and Tata Steel Foundation
Jamshedpur, Raipur, Ranchi, January 15, 2026: Academic learning and grassroots development converged with the signing of a Memorandum of Understanding between Indian Institute of Management Raipur and Tata Steel Foundation, marking the beginning of a structured collaboration focused on social impact, public policy, sustainability, and inclusive development.
The MoU was formally signed and exchanged in the presence of senior representatives from both institutions. Attendees included Sanjeev Prashar, Director of IIM Raipur; Dr Saroj Pani, Dean Academics; Dr Navneeth Bhatnagar, Area Chair Strategy; Dr Rahul Hiremath; Dr Suneetha S; Dr Sandeep S from the MSI team; Sourav Roy, CEO of Tata Steel Foundation; and Dr Vinayak Kishore, Consultant Public Policy and Research.
The partnership also places emphasis on joint research and the creation of knowledge products that support indigenous community representation and inclusive development. Continuous knowledge exchange forms a key pillar of the collaboration, with both institutions sharing expertise to strengthen each other’s institutional capacities.
Sourav Roy stated that the partnership reinforces a shared commitment to embedding societal perspectives within leadership and management education. He added that combining academic depth with grassroots experience can help create meaningful learning journeys, generate relevant knowledge, and nurture leaders aligned with on-ground realities. He further noted that the collaboration would contribute to building stronger impact ecosystems and scaling learning models that support inclusive development.
